What a No KYC Casino Actually Does

Know Your Customer checks were designed to stop money laundering. In practice, they’ve become a gatekeeping tool that slows down withdrawals and forces players to expose their full financial life to a casino’s database. A no KYC casino skips that. You give a name, an email, maybe a date of birth. That’s it. You deposit, you spin, you withdraw-same day, not same week.

These platforms operate under offshore licences like Curaçao or Anjouan, not the UKGC. That’s the trade-off. Less regulation, but far less friction. For players who use crypto or e-wallets and value speed over bureaucratic safety nets, it’s a straight upgrade.

How the System Stays Clean Without ID Checks

Skipping verification doesn’t mean the casino is flying blind. Most use indirect validation through payment layers. When you deposit via Skrill or a Bitcoin wallet, those providers have already verified you. The casino piggybacks on that trust. Automated systems also track device fingerprints, IP addresses, and betting patterns. If your behaviour looks normal, nothing flags. If you suddenly drop ten grand from a new device in a different country, expect a manual review. The smart play: stay consistent.

Best Payment Methods for Privacy and Speed

Your choice of payment method decides how fast you get paid and how much data you expose.

  • Cryptocurrency – Bitcoin, Ethereum, Litecoin, USDT. Fast, private, universally accepted. Best option.
  • E-wallets – Skrill, Neteller. Require verification at the wallet level, but that’s enough for most casinos.
  • Prepaid vouchers – Paysafecard, Neosurf. Good for deposits only, useless for withdrawals.
  • Bank transfers – Avoid. Creates the strongest paper trail and triggers the most reviews.

Crypto is the clear winner. Withdrawals land in your wallet within hours, not days, and no bank ever sees where the money came from.
